Abstract

Digital transformation has driven major changes in payment systems. Although Bank Indonesia has implemented QRIS since 2019, its adoption is still hampered by the dominance of cash transactions, low user trust, and limited digital literacy. This study aims to analyze the influence of performance expectancy, effort expectancy, social influence, facilitating conditions, and trust on the intention to use QRIS with perceived value as a mediating variable. A quantitative approach was used through an online survey of 200 students in Indonesia, and the data were analyzed using the PLS-SEM method with SmartPLS. The results show that performance expectancy, effort expectancy, social influence, trust, and perceived value have a positive and significant effect on the intention to use QRIS. Conversely, facilitating conditions do not have a significant direct effect on the intention to use, but have a significant effect through the mediation of perceived value. These findings indicate that perceived value is the main mechanism that bridges technological, social, and psychological factors in shaping the intention to use QRIS. This study contributes theoretically by expanding the UTAUT model and provides practical implications for regulators and digital payment service providers to increase the perceived value of users to encourage the adoption of QRIS.
